Description

n-Me-Leu-Obzl p-Tosylate is a protected amino acid derivative, specifically the p-tosylate salt of N-methyl-L-leucine benzyl ester. This compound is a crucial building block in advanced organic synthesis, particularly in the production of complex peptides and peptidomimetics where the introduction of a hydrophobic, N-methylated leucine residue is required. It is primarily utilized by research institutions and pharmaceutical development companies engaged in medicinal chemistry and the synthesis of novel therapeutic agents.

Application

  • Solid-Phase Peptide Synthesis (SPPS): As a key intermediate for incorporating N-methyl-leucine into peptide chains to enhance metabolic stability and membrane permeability.
  • Medicinal Chemistry Research: For the design and synthesis of peptide-based drug candidates, protease inhibitors, and other bioactive molecules.
  • Pharmaceutical Intermediate: In the multi-step synthesis of active pharmaceutical ingredients (APIs) targeting various disease pathways.
  • Chemical Biology Studies: Used to create modified peptides for probing protein-protein interactions and enzyme mechanisms.
  • Process Development: Serves as a standardized, high-purity starting material for scaling up synthetic routes under Good Manufacturing Practice (GMP) conditions.

Basic Information

Product Name n-Me-Leu-Obzl p-Tosylate
CAS No. 42807-66-9
Molecular Formula C22H29NO5S
Molecular Weight 419.54 g/mol
Synonyms N-Methyl-L-leucine benzyl ester p-toluenesulfonate salt; Benzyl N-methyl-L-leucinate 4-methylbenzenesulfonate; (S)-Benzyl 2-((methylamino)methyl)-4-methylpentanoate p-toluenesulfonate; N-Me-Leu-OBzl Tosylate; N-Methylleucine benzyl ester tosylate; Leu(Me)-OBzl.TosOH; Bzl-N-Me-Leu-OTs
